Thales is seeking an experience Regional Sales Manager (RSM) CIAM BFSI to join our Customer Identity and Access Management (CIAM) platform called OneWelcome, targeting BFSI customers (Banking, Financial Services and Insurance). As a RSM, you will be an individual contributor responsible for promoting, positioning, and selling Thales’ CIAM portfolio into BFSI accounts, our Partners and GSI’s.

Regional Sales Manager will enable companies to successfully build, secure and maintain external relationships. These include use-cases for consumers (B2C) and the business eco-system (B2B). Therefore, directly impacting their business model and revenue.

Our Regional Sales Manager will be a dynamic consultative individual with a proven track record in solution selling and enterprise-level sales and the ability to establish and nurture strong relationships with key stakeholders.

The Regional Sales Manager will be responsible for sales and business development activities in the assigned territory. You will create and execute sales strategies to meet and exceed your revenue goals, and work with marketing and value-added partners towards mutual success. As an business developer, you will be hands-on in creating awareness, identifying opportunities, and successfully closing deals.

As Thales has been a strong player behind many successful brands, we require Regional Sales Manager to expand the brand recognition and market awareness from the ground up. Acting in an Identity B2B greenfield and promoting our platform for CIAM will be key to your success.

Key Areas of Responsibility

  • Take a business development approach to identify, create, and capitalize on new business opportunities within the region.

  • Act proactively to identify new business opportunities by following up on leads, requests for proposals (RFPs) and through your own initiated social selling / prospecting efforts.

  • Facilitate the acquisition process of our products and services with a customer’s procurement team through a Value Added Reseller (VAR) or from Thales directly.

  • Participate in various industry-marketing events in your territory to find new prospects and build partner relationships, ability to message, and sell to, C-Suite individuals at some of Thales’ most strategic customers and prospects.

  • Cultivate and maintain strong, customer-centric relationships with key clients, understanding their unique needs and positioning our CIAM platform as the solution of choice.

  • Collaborate with marketing, product management and other related parties to develop sales strategies, sales campaigns and any other tools required to be successful in the territory and deliver exceptional value to customers.

 

Minimum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Business Administration or another related field of study  

  • 5+ years of direct enterprise technology solution sales experience

  • Ability to create and maintain good relationships with senior managers and C-Level executives in Fortune 2000 companies

  • Business development mindset with a track record of identifying and capitalizing on business opportunities

  • Ability to work in a structured corporate environment while executing within a fast-paced and dynamic ecosystem

  • Proven track record of bringing new approaches to the market and of meeting/exceeding associated sales goals

Special Requirement

  • Must be able to travel of up to 50% of the time (under normal business travel conditions)
